There are two ways to establish presence in the UAE –
Companies established outside the Free Zone area are governed by the rules and regulations stipulated in the Commercial Companies Law (CCL) and the prevailing laws in the relevant emirate. While the Companies established within a Free Zone Area are governed by the rules and regulations of the relevant free zone authority.
Legal Forms of Companies under the CCL
The Free Zones have been designed to complement and contribute to UAE’s growth and development but their legal status is extremely unique with the companies operating in them being legally treated as foreign companies or companies operating outside the UAE. The choice of doing business in free zones is very suitable for companies interested in taking advantage of UAE as a regional manufacturing or distribution area, as most of the sales of such companies will be exported without any tax being imposed. Today there are about 40+ free zones within the various emirates of the UAE.
